Python web開發是一個快速發展的領域,這意味著開發人員需要保持最新的技能和知識。在這個過程中,版本控制顯得特別重要,因為它可以讓我們更有效地管理我們的程式碼版本,透過備份和分支使我們更容易恢復到先前的狀態並更好地協作。
本文將為您介紹在Python web開發中使用版本控制技巧的重要性,以及如何使用Git和GitHub進行版本控制。
為什麼版本控制很重要?
版本控制能夠讓我們追蹤我們的程式碼開發歷程,記錄所有的變更、問題和修復。它不僅可以讓我們快速回到問題之前的程式碼狀態,而且還幫助我們更好地協作,避免多人同時修改同一塊程式碼的問題。
使用版本控制工具可以:
- 儲存程式碼版本歷史記錄
- #可以修改程式碼庫而不會影響生產環境
- 讓多人同時工作在同一專案上更容易
- 確保更改會被記錄,以便回到先前的狀態
- #方便程式碼審查
版本控制工具可以讓您在應用程式的不同部分之間快速切換並追蹤更改,從而使軟體開發的過程更加高效和可重複。
使用Git進行版本控制
Git是一個非常流行且強大的分散式版本控制系統,它是許多軟體開發團隊的主要選擇。 Git可以追蹤您的程式碼歷史記錄,並讓您方便地更改程式碼庫,以便您可以使用生產和測試環境之間多台電腦來管理您的程式碼。
使用Git的常見用例包括:
- 建立分支,以便您可以在不影響生產程式碼的情況下工作
- 回滾程式碼變更先前的狀態
- 恢復先前未儲存的更改
- 每個開發人員都在自己的本機Git儲存庫上進行更改,這些變更可以隨後合併到一個中央程式碼庫中
要使用Git進行版本控制,首先需要安裝Git,並建立GitHub帳戶。 GitHub是一個線上程式碼託管服務,允許開發人員共享和協作。
將專案上傳到GitHub
要將您的專案上傳到GitHub,請按照下列步驟操作:
- 在GitHub上建立一個新的倉庫,這可以透過點擊頁面右上方的“ ”符號並選擇“新儲存庫”來實現。
- 在新儲存庫頁面上輸入您的專案名稱和描述。
- 確定是公開還是私有。
- 選擇用於建立一個新路徑的選項:「從頭開始」或「從現有儲存庫匯入」。
- 根據您的選擇,填寫其他信息,然後按一下「建立倉庫」。
現在您已經建立了一個新的GitHub儲存庫,您可以將其與本機Git儲存庫連結。
建立本機Git倉庫
要在本機電腦上建立Git儲存庫,請依照下列步驟操作:
- 開啟終端機並前往應用程式所在的目錄。
- 輸入「git init」來初始化新的本地Git倉庫。
- 輸入“git add .”,然後按Enter鍵,將所有檔案加入Git儲存庫。
- 輸入“git commit -m"Commit Message",其中“Commit Message”應該是可讀性強並與您所做的更改相關的訊息。
##現在您已經將應用程式推送到GitHub並在本地創建了Git存儲庫,下一步是將GitHub存儲庫鏈接到本地存儲庫。
將GitHub存儲庫鏈接到本地存儲庫
-
-
-
-
-
##############若要連結您的GitHub儲存庫與本機Git儲存庫,請依照下列步驟操作:##########開啟GitHub儲存庫,然後點選「Clone or Download」。#########開啟GitHub儲存庫,然後點選「Clone or Download」。######從下拉選單中複製儲存庫連結。######開啟終端機並導航到本機儲存庫。######輸入“git remote add origin [paste link]”,然後按Enter鍵。這是將GitHub存儲庫連結到本地儲存庫的命令。######輸入“git push origin master”,然後按Enter鍵。這將上傳您的程式碼到GitHub儲存庫。########現在,您已經知道如何使用Git和GitHub進行版本控制,讓您更有效率地管理程式碼版本和協作。###
以上是Python web開發中的版本控制技巧的詳細內容。更多資訊請關注PHP中文網其他相關文章!